Question: What are the 6-month, 12-month, 18-month, and 24-month par yields for bonds that provide semiannual coupon payments? 2. Estimate the price and yield of a two-year bond providing a semiannual coupon of 7% per annum. 

Bond Principal ($) Time to Maturity (yrs) Annual Coupon ($) Bond Price ($)
100 0.5 0 98
100 1.0 0 95
100 1.5 6.2 101
100 2.0 8.0 104
